Culture Shock Moment

I’m constantly amazed and annoyed that there are two intermediaries between me and my landlady: Patricia (the flaky Head Homeroom teacher at the kindy) and the real estate agent that found the place for me. The thing is, I knew when I moved in that the reason I was getting such a great place (relative to the disastrous mess) was because my landlady was in some sort of financial straights and needed to take advantage of the real estate she owned (my place). When I signed the lease - which was 100% in Chinese - the real estate agent took my deposit to hold onto, because she was afraid my landlady would run off with it. And the agent said this in front of my landlady.

The thing is, I don’t know the names or phone numbers of the agent or my landlady, and with me contemplating quitting kindy (and knowing that this will damage my relationship with Patricia), I don’t know what I’m going to do. Also, I moved in two weeks ago. Why is my shower still broken?
